Minster Walk Guest House is a relaxed, redbrick property located at 22 Marygate in the historic heart of York. Guests will find themselves close to notable landmarks such as the Gothic-style York Minster cathedral and the cobbled Shambles street, with waterfront pubs just a short walk away. The guest house operates as a boutique bed & breakfast and self-catering accommodation, providing a warm and homely atmosphere that appeals to a diverse range of visitors, including LGBTQ+ travellers.
The interiors are warmly furnished, with individually styled rooms praised for cleanliness and comfort. Breakfast is included and can be delivered to rooms in a basket, offering options such as breakfast baps, yogurt parfaits, and freshly baked pastries. Several reviewers mention the friendly and attentive staff, noting thoughtful touches like a cosy guest lounge stocked with tea, coffee, and cakes where guests can relax between outings.
Travel convenience is supported by the guest house’s proximity to multiple airports within an hour to an hour and a half by car or transit. The location is also quiet yet very close to York’s city centre, making it ideal for those keen to explore local attractions like the National Railway Museum and the JORVIK Viking Centre. Parking is freely available, and check-in is from 13:00 with check-out by 10:00.
While rooms tend to be compact with limited bathroom storage—as noted in some guest reviews—the overall experience is described as homely and welcoming. The property suits guests seeking comfortable, well-situated accommodation with a boutique feel, particularly those interested in exploring York’s rich cultural and historic environment.
